Abstract
Transcriptomics studies the complete set of RNA and expression levels of mRNAs in a genome, which is widely used in expression profiling. [1] Transcriptomics used for observing the variation in gene expression through comparing two RNA transcripts. It applied to analyze molecular mechanisms that correlates with specific phenotype or in the recognition of biomarkers that vary between two different states. [2] In this research, transcriptome analysis will be used to differentiate how physical exercise affects the expression profile and how the expression differs among people whose frequency of training is higher. Most of the research shows how different types of exercises affect an expression profile, especially which genes are up-or downregulated....
